Popular Welding Qualifications

Although the American Welding Society’s normal Certified Welder card paves the way for almost all jobs, specific fields call for their own specific certification. Several of the most-popular of them appear below.

  • American Society of Mechanical Engineers Certification for welders who work with boiler and pressure vessels
  • CW Certification to be a Certified Welder
  • API Certification for welders who work on pipelines in the gas and oil industry
  • CWI and SCWI Certification for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ors

Information on Welding Specialist Courses in East Saugatuck, MI

The author of this site can’t say which of the certified welding schools meets your needs, however we are able to offer the following helpful tips that may make your final decision a bit less complicated. As soon as you start looking, you will discover plenty of training programs, but what exactly should you think about when picking welding specialist courses? It’s heavily encouraged that you be sure that verify that the school or program you’re deciding on is recognized by the AWS or any other regulatory agency. In cases where the course is accredited by these bodies, you need to additionally look into other features including:

  • Make certain the college’s program provides you with classes in SMAW, GMAW, GTAW and pipe welding
  • Watch for schools that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
  • See if the school provides financial aid
  • Make sure the school teaches on machinery that matches the latest field guidelines
